Firm's first man takes on worker (7)

Ross

I believe the answer is:

adamant

'firm's' is the definition.
(thesaurus)

'first man takes on worker' is the wordplay.
'first man' becomes 'adam' (I've seen this before).
'takes on' is a charade indicator (letters next to each other).
'worker' becomes 'ant' (worker is a type of ant).
'adam'+'ant'='ADAMANT'
